Family: Sphingidae
ABH 69.017 Usually coastal in Ireland, can be locally common Wingspan: 40-45mm. Flight time: Jun-July Habitat: Open, dry grasslands, dunes, shingle beaches Larval food plant: Lady's Bedstraw and other bedstraw spp. Similar: Elephant Hawk-moth |
Small Elephant Hawk-moth, Deilephila porcellus
